Now its time to get back to your wedding planning and get organized again!

  • Have you made appointments that you need to confirm or reschedule them? It may be no harm to check!
  • Are you up to date with your payments and wedding supplier deposits?
  • Your wedding dress… have you chosen your dress? Do you need to check on delivery? Will your dress require alterations? Have you somebody in mind to do this?
  • Your hen party……how are plans coming along? Are your bridesmaids looking after everything for you? www.henparty.ie may be worth a look if you need tips!
  • Have you prepared your paperwork and contacted the relevant bodies with your intention to marry? This takes time and organization so don’t leave it to the last minute.
  • Check your wedding planner to see if you are on schedule. If you are 6 months from your wedding date flowers, décor, your accessories and the finer details need to be considered.
  • Fine tune your guest list and begin to gather your addresses.
  • Are there wedding fairs coming up that you would like to attend. Keep an eye out on weddingdates.ie for all the latest events happening all over the country.

The more organized you are the less stressful wedding planning can be!
